Just received the Boulder Polar Fleece Full Zip in Ivory from the Eclipse sale. Amazingly comfy and well made, the suede details really make it a timeless keeper. HOWEVER, the YKK zippers are crap -- if I were to have paid full retail ($598 US) I would be extremely disappointed. Even at $240 (sale price) a fleece would be expected to have a better quality zipper.
It takes multiple attempts to zip the thing up because the zipper gets caught on itself like cheap zippers do. Not saying JE should go back to Riri, just that there are better quality YKK zippers out there. Very confused why JE would cut corners on a critical and functional zipper given that Escobars have a more or less useless back pocket Riri zip.
